Reflective Oracles: A Foundation for Classical Game Theory

08/17/2015
by   Benja Fallenstein, et al.
0

Classical game theory treats players as special---a description of a game contains a full, explicit enumeration of all players---even though in the real world, "players" are no more fundamentally special than rocks or clouds. It isn't trivial to find a decision-theoretic foundation for game theory in which an agent's coplayers are a non-distinguished part of the agent's environment. Attempts to model both players and the environment as Turing machines, for example, fail for standard diagonalization reasons. In this paper, we introduce a "reflective" type of oracle, which is able to answer questions about the outputs of oracle machines with access to the same oracle. These oracles avoid diagonalization by answering some queries randomly. We show that machines with access to a reflective oracle can be used to define rational agents using causal decision theory. These agents model their environment as a probabilistic oracle machine, which may contain other agents as a non-distinguished part. We show that if such agents interact, they will play a Nash equilibrium, with the randomization in mixed strategies coming from the randomization in the oracle's answers. This can be seen as providing a foundation for classical game theory in which players aren't special.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
11/30/2012

Evolutionarily Stable Sets in Quantum Penny Flip Games

In game theory, an Evolutionarily Stable Set (ES set) is a set of Nash E...
research
10/11/2019

Causal Games and Causal Nash Equilibrium

Classical results of Decision Theory, and its extension to a multi-agent...
research
08/17/2013

Decision Theory with Resource-Bounded Agents

There have been two major lines of research aimed at capturing resource-...
research
11/26/2018

Exact Penalization of Generalized Nash Equilibrium Problems

This paper presents an exact penalization theory of the generalized Nash...
research
01/12/2020

Permissioned Blockchain Revisited: A Byzantine Game-Theoretical Perspective

Despite the popularity and practical applicability of blockchains, there...
research
12/27/2017

On low for speed oracles

Relativizing computations of Turing machines to an oracle is a central c...
research
09/02/2021

An Oracle and Observations for the OpenAI Gym / ALE Freeway Environment

The OpenAI Gym project contains hundreds of control problems whose goal ...

Please sign up or login with your details

Forgot password? Click here to reset